From Verse To Life

Today Pastor Sarah Jakes Roberts shares a moment from Conference with Bible teacher Jennifer Lucy Tyler. If you’ve been wanting Scripture to feel clear, alive, and practical, this will meet you right where you are. Jennifer unpacks a simple toolbox to read the Word with confidence: pray first, observe what it says, interpret what it means, and apply it to real life. She uses familiar verses like Philippians 4:13 and Jeremiah 29:11 to show why context matters and how God’s character anchors us in every season. Jennifer also shares from her new book, When Dreams Fall Apart: How Unanswered Prayers Deepen Your Intimacy with God, speaking to the messy middle between what we pray and what God performs.
